What is Facebook Pixel?
Before we dive into the details of using Facebook Pixel for ad retargeting, let's first understand what it is. Simply put, Facebook Pixel is a piece of code that you place on your website to track user activity. It works by placing cookies on the devices of your website visitors, allowing you to track their actions and target them with relevant ads on Facebook.

Setting Up Your Pixel
Setting up your pixel is a simple process that involves creating a pixel in your business manager account and then adding the code to your website. Once this is done, you'll be able to see valuable data about your website visitors such as their demographics, behavior, and interests. This information will be crucial in creating targeted ads that will resonate with them.

The Benefits of Using Facebook Pixel for Ad Retargeting
Now that you have set up your pixel, let's look at some of the benefits of using it for ad retargeting:

1) Target Website Visitors Who Haven't Made a Purchase
Have you ever visited an online store only to leave without making a purchase? As a business owner, this can be frustrating as you know these visitors were interested in what you have to offer but didn't convert. With Facebook Pixel, you can target these potential customers with specific ads showcasing products or services they showed interest in during their visit.

2) Reach Out to Abandoned Cart Users
According to research by Statista, the average cart abandonment rate worldwide stands at 77%. That means out of every ten people who add items to their cart, seven will leave without completing the purchase. This is where Facebook Pixel comes in handy. By retargeting these users with ads showcasing the products they abandoned, you can increase your chances of converting them into paying customers.

3) Create Lookalike Audiences
One of the most powerful features of Facebook Pixel is its ability to create lookalike audiences. This feature allows you to target people who have similar characteristics to your website visitors, making it easier to reach potential customers who are more likely to be interested in your products or services.

4) Track Conversions and Measure ROI
With Facebook Pixel, you can track conversions and measure the return on investment (ROI) for your ads. This data will help you understand which ads are performing well and which ones need improvement. You can also use this information to optimize your ad campaigns for better results.

Tips for Effective Ad Retargeting Using Facebook Pixel
Now that we've covered the benefits of using Facebook Pixel for ad retargeting let's look at some tips for maximizing its effectiveness:

1) Use Different Ad Formats
Facebook offers a variety of ad formats such as carousel ads, video ads, and collection ads, among others. Experiment with different formats to see which ones perform best with your target audience.

2) Segment Your Audience
Segmenting your audience based on their behavior and interests will allow you to create highly targeted ads that resonate with them. For example, if someone visited a specific product page on your website but didn't make a purchase, you can retarget them with an ad promoting that product.

3) Set Frequency Caps
While it's important to stay top-of-mind with potential customers through retargeting, bombarding them with too many ads can be counterproductive. Set frequency caps so that your audience doesn't get overwhelmed by seeing too many of your ads.
